To live is to suffer, to survive is to find some meaning in the suffering.
- Friedrich Nietzsche
Reverence for life affords me my fundamental principle of morality, namely that good consists in maintaining, assisting, and enhancing life, and that to destroy, to harm, or to hinder life is evil.
- Albert Schweitzer
